Veteran defender Jeremy Howe,31,is also highly rated and is in the leadership group,while former Magpies’ recruiter Matt Rendell believes it’s time for Darcy Moore to be given the top job. Moore is arguably the Magpies’ most important player and is in the leadership group.
The Magpies endured a tumultuous 2021 campaign.Coach Nathan Buckley stepped down after the Queen’s Birthday clash against Melbourne,and the Magpies eventually finished 17th with only six wins. But head of football Graham Wright said Pendlebury remained a fine example for the club’s emerging talent to follow.
“One day,Fin Macrae or Tyler Brown or Reef McInnes will be able to look back and appreciate that in their earliest years they learnt from one of the best of all time in Scott,” Wright said.
“His achievements speak for themselves but his dedication to his craft and ability to inspire the wider group is a fabulous asset for our club. It is very pleasing to know he will be with us for another two seasons.”
